Edibility: Are calf brain mushrooms safe to eat or toxic?

Calf brain mushrooms, scientifically known as *Gyromitra esculenta*, are a fascinating yet controversial fungi species. While their unique appearance and rich flavor have garnered culinary interest, their edibility is a subject of critical debate. Unlike many mushrooms that are either clearly safe or toxic, calf brain mushrooms fall into a gray area due to their complex chemical composition. They contain a toxin called gyromitrin, which breaks down into monomethylhydrazine, a compound used in rocket fuel and known to be toxic to humans. This raises the question: can these mushrooms be safely consumed, or do they pose a significant health risk?

To address their safety, it’s essential to understand the preparation methods required to reduce toxicity. Raw calf brain mushrooms are highly toxic and should never be eaten uncooked. Boiling them in water for at least 15–20 minutes, followed by discarding the water, can significantly reduce gyromitrin levels. Some sources suggest repeating this process twice to ensure thorough detoxification. However, even after proper preparation, traces of toxins may remain, and individual sensitivity varies. Pregnant women, children, and individuals with compromised immune systems should avoid consuming these mushrooms altogether due to the potential risks.

Comparatively, other wild mushrooms like chanterelles or porcini are safer alternatives, as they lack toxic compounds and require minimal preparation. Calf brain mushrooms, on the other hand, demand meticulous handling and a deep understanding of their risks. In regions like Scandinavia and Eastern Europe, they are traditionally consumed after careful preparation, often in dishes like soups or stews. However, even in these cultures, cases of poisoning have been reported, highlighting the fine line between safe consumption and danger.
